news 2026/3/8 16:01:41

金融数据可视化工具实战指南:从技术选型到场景落地

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
金融数据可视化工具实战指南:从技术选型到场景落地

金融数据可视化工具实战指南:从技术选型到场景落地

【免费下载链接】charting-library-examplesExamples of Charting Library integrations with other libraries, frameworks and data transports项目地址: https://gitcode.com/gh_mirrors/ch/charting-library-examples

一、数据可视化的痛点与解决方案

在金融科技领域,开发者常常面临数据展示与交互的双重挑战。传统图表工具要么功能单一,无法满足专业分析需求,要么配置复杂,导致开发周期冗长。本文将带你探索如何利用专业金融图表库,快速构建高性能、可定制的行情分析工具,解决数据可视化中的核心痛点。

1.1 金融图表的特殊需求

金融数据可视化不同于普通数据展示,它需要处理实时数据流、支持复杂技术指标计算、提供专业绘图工具,同时保证界面响应速度和操作流畅性。这些特性使得普通图表库难以胜任,而专业金融图表解决方案则通过针对性设计满足这些需求。

1.2 为什么选择专业图表库

专业金融图表库通过多年技术积累,已经解决了数据处理、指标计算、交互体验等关键问题。选择成熟的解决方案可以让开发团队将精力集中在业务逻辑上,而非重复造轮子。接下来我们将深入探讨这类工具的核心功能与技术实现。

二、核心功能解析:超越基础图表

专业金融图表库不仅仅是简单的数据展示工具,它集成了金融分析所需的全套功能,让开发者能够快速构建专业级交易分析平台。

2.1 多维数据展示能力

  • 多时间周期K线:支持从分钟线到年线的全周期数据展示,满足不同分析需求
  • 技术指标体系:内置超过100种技术指标,包括MACD、RSI、布林带等常用分析工具
  • 自定义指标扩展:允许开发者通过API添加专有分析算法,打造差异化功能

2.2 专业交互体验

  • 手势操作支持: pinch缩放、拖拽平移、双击复位等移动端友好操作
  • 绘图工具集:提供趋势线、斐波那契回调线、江恩角度线等专业分析工具
  • 数据钻取功能:支持从概览到细节的数据探索,点击K线可查看详细交易信息

三、技术实现:跨框架集成方案

专业金融图表库通常提供灵活的集成方式,能够适配各种前端技术栈,同时支持移动端和桌面端应用开发。

3.1 现代前端框架适配

  • React生态:提供TypeScript类型定义,支持函数组件与类组件两种集成方式,通过useRef管理图表实例,useEffect处理生命周期
  • Vue解决方案:针对Vue 2和Vue 3分别提供适配,通过自定义指令简化DOM操作,Composition API优化状态管理
  • Angular集成:基于Angular模块系统设计,支持懒加载和AOT编译,提供响应式表单控件

提示:无论选择哪种框架,核心都是正确初始化图表容器并管理其生命周期,避免内存泄漏。

3.2 移动端适配策略

  • 响应式布局:通过CSS媒体查询和弹性布局,确保图表在不同屏幕尺寸下自动调整
  • 触摸优化:针对移动设备优化手势识别,处理多指操作和触摸事件冲突
  • 性能调优:采用WebGL加速渲染,降低重绘频率,确保60fps流畅体验
  • 智能手表扩展:通过精简版图表组件,在小屏设备上展示关键行情信息,支持滑动切换时间周期

四、环境适配清单:从零开始部署

部署专业金融图表库需要考虑环境配置、资源加载和性能优化等多个方面,以下清单将帮助你快速完成环境搭建。

4.1 开发环境准备

  1. 获取项目代码:
git clone https://gitcode.com/gh_mirrors/ch/charting-library-examples
  1. 根据目标框架进入相应目录,如React TypeScript版本:
cd charting-library-examples/react-typescript
  1. 安装依赖并启动开发服务器:
npm install npm start

4.2 图表资源配置

  • 将图表库核心文件放置在public目录下的指定位置
  • 配置数据源接口,确保与后端API正确对接
  • 设置图表初始化参数,包括默认周期、技术指标和样式主题

注意:图表库核心文件通常体积较大,建议采用CDN加速或按需加载策略优化首屏加载时间。

五、实战场景:从概念到应用

专业金融图表库的应用场景广泛,从交易平台到教育系统,都能发挥重要作用。以下是几个典型应用案例及其实现要点。

5.1 交易平台集成

在交易平台中,图表不仅需要展示行情,还需与交易功能深度整合。关键实现包括:

  • 实时数据更新机制,确保行情与交易数据同步
  • 订单点位标记,在图表上直观显示挂单价格
  • 交易信号集成,将策略生成的信号直接在图表上展示

5.2 数据分析仪表盘

金融数据分析平台需要整合多种数据源,提供深度分析功能:

  • 多图表联动,实现不同指标间的关联分析
  • 自定义时间区间选择,支持历史数据回溯
  • 数据导出功能,支持CSV、Excel等格式下载

5.3 金融教育系统

教育场景下的图表应用需要注重交互性和教学功能:

  • 绘图工具扩展,支持教师在图表上标注教学重点
  • 历史案例库,提供经典市场走势的分析模板
  • 互动练习模式,让学生在模拟环境中实践分析技巧

六、进阶技巧:打造专业级体验

掌握以下高级技巧,可以让你的金融图表应用在功能和体验上更上一层楼。

6.1 性能优化策略

  • 数据分片加载:采用分页或滚动加载策略,避免一次性加载过多历史数据
  • 指标计算缓存:缓存常用指标计算结果,减少重复计算
  • DOM优化:减少图表容器的重排重绘,使用CSS硬件加速

6.2 主题定制与品牌融合

  • 自定义配色方案,匹配产品品牌形象
  • 开发深色/浅色主题切换功能,适应不同使用环境
  • 定制图表元素样式,包括K线颜色、指标线条、背景网格等

6.3 数据导出与共享

  • 实现图表截图功能,支持PNG/JPG格式保存
  • 添加图表配置导出,允许用户保存自定义分析模板
  • 集成社交分享功能,支持将分析结果一键分享到专业社区

通过本文介绍的技术方案和实践技巧,你已经具备构建专业金融数据可视化应用的核心能力。无论是开发交易平台、分析工具还是教育系统,专业金融图表库都能帮助你快速实现功能丰富、体验卓越的数据可视化界面,为用户提供专业级的行情分析体验。

【免费下载链接】charting-library-examplesExamples of Charting Library integrations with other libraries, frameworks and data transports项目地址: https://gitcode.com/gh_mirrors/ch/charting-library-examples

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/3/8 2:14:17

高效获取网络资源的合法途径:专业指南

高效获取网络资源的合法途径:专业指南 【免费下载链接】bypass-paywalls-chrome-clean 项目地址: https://gitcode.com/GitHub_Trending/by/bypass-paywalls-chrome-clean 在信息爆炸的数字时代,高效获取高质量网络资源已成为知识工作者的核心竞…

作者头像 李华
网站建设 2026/3/6 9:10:38

信息获取效率提升指南:从认知到实践的全方位解决方案

信息获取效率提升指南:从认知到实践的全方位解决方案 【免费下载链接】bypass-paywalls-chrome-clean 项目地址: https://gitcode.com/GitHub_Trending/by/bypass-paywalls-chrome-clean 在信息爆炸的数字时代,我们每天面对超过5000条信息碎片&a…

作者头像 李华
网站建设 2026/3/7 3:55:27

解锁游戏体验定制:打造专属PS4个性化玩法的完整指南

解锁游戏体验定制:打造专属PS4个性化玩法的完整指南 【免费下载链接】GoldHEN_Cheat_Manager GoldHEN Cheats Manager 项目地址: https://gitcode.com/gh_mirrors/go/GoldHEN_Cheat_Manager 游戏体验定制正成为现代玩家的核心需求,通过个性化玩法…

作者头像 李华